History of the Marietta Fire Museum
Housed within a historic fire station, the Marietta Fire Museum represents a tribute to the evolution of firefighting in the region. Established in 2002, the museum emerged from a community effort to preserve local firefighting history and honor the dedication of firefighters. The building itself, hailing from the early 20th century, showcases the architectural style of its time and was once an active station for the Marietta Fire Department.
Through the years, the museum has expanded its mission to educate visitors about fire safety and the significance of firefighting. It features artifacts, photographs, and memorabilia that record the developments in firefighting technology and techniques. The museum's commitment to preserving this history has made it an crucial resource for both residents and tourists. By providing insight into the obstacles and triumphs encountered by firefighters, the Marietta Fire Museum functions as a important cultural landmark in the community.

Historical Fire Apparatus
While fire engines have evolved considerably over the years, the Marietta Fire Museum proudly showcases a remarkable collection of historic fire engines that reflect the rich heritage of firefighting. Visitors can examine different models from the late 19th century, including equine-pulled steam engines and early motorized fire trucks. Each piece in the collection tells a story, highlighting developments in technology and design while emphasizing the dedication of firefighters throughout history. The museum also displays rare examples, such as a expertly restored 1920s fire engine, which embodies the essence of its era. This collection not only serves as an educational resource but also inspires nostalgia and admiration for the brave individuals who combated fires with these iconic machines.
Distinctive Artifacts Showcase
Past the impressive collection of historic fire engines, the Marietta Fire Museum showcases a unique display of artifacts that further enriches the narrative of firefighting history. Within these artifacts are antique firefighting tools, including hand pumps and hoses, which illustrate the evolution of firefighting techniques. The museum also showcases uniforms worn by firefighters across the decades, providing insights into the changing standards of safety and design. Furthermore, original photographs capture the bravery and camaraderie of local fire crews, maintaining the stories behind each image. Importantly, memorabilia from significant fires in Marietta's history links visitors to pivotal moments in the community's past. This well-curated collection serves to teach and encourage, celebrating the heroes who have dedicated their lives to fire safety.
